i'm in a self-indulgent mood, so i'm going to list a few albums that i got this year that didn't come out this year and explain what's great about them. i'll be back in a couple weeks to explain what's great about my favorite 2003 albums :P

Air - "Moon Safari" - if there's better make-out music around, i haven't heard it.
The Beach Boys - "Smiley Smile" - it's not "Smile," but this album sounds completely bizarre today, and i can't even imagine what it must have been like hearing it in 1967, especially considering it was the next thing that people heard after "Pet Sounds."
Kraftwerk - "Autobahn" - don't let anybody tell you otherwise, these guys ARE the fathers of electronic music.
Do Make Say Think - i still think "post-rock" is an obnoxious name for a genre, but i use it because there's not really anything better for it. anyway, these guys are the masters, with the obvious exception of Godspeed You! Black Emperor. they can fit in the genre without simply following the same formula over and over, unlike, say, explosions in the sky (who i still enjoy)
The Polyphonic Spree - "The Beginning Stages of..." - the Polyphonic Spree get extra credit just for existing and doing what they do.
Jeremy Enigk - "Return of the Frog Queen" - the godfather of the disgusting "emo" genre (through the most consistantly brilliant band of the 90's, Sunny Day Real Estate) makes the strangest folk album ever. go figure.
